你查询的IP:[121.4.199.115]  地理位置:中国–上海–上海

最新查询124.20.186.97 61.128.160.94 218.108.207.97 121.201.64.198 124.47.157.24 119.195.219.33 119.116.56.42 122.4.158.49 211.136.97.97 121.4.199.115 118.132.119.18 124.220.67.43 122.64.162.37 203.208.32.150 60.255.225.176 120.64.108.243 202.142.16.0 120.24.33.45 61.240.234.105 121.52.160.241 117.44.219.28 124.126.130.37 222.126.128.197 202.92.135.203 118.84.91.96 166.111.72.165 118.89.133.34 202.125.176.223 124.42.207.100 203.100.32.165 210.56.192.40